The existence of causal relationship between dietary factors and respiratory diseases is uncertain. We comprehensively investigated the association between dietary factors and respiratory diseases by using Mendelian randomization (MR). Genetic variants linked to dietary factors were selected as instrumental variables with genome-wide significance. These instrumental variables were obtained from large GWAS databases. These databases include Biobank, the FinnGen study, and other large consortia. We used multivariate MR analyses to control the effects of smoking and education. Median analysis was conducted to evaluate whether body mass index (BMI) played a role in dietary factors in respiratory diseases. Dried fruit intake was found to be associated with a decreased risk of chronic obstructive pulmonary disease (COPD) (OR: 0.211; 95% CI 0.117–0.378; P < 0.001) and asthma (OR: 0.539; 95% CI 0.357–0.815; P = 0.003). Conversely, pork intake was associated with an increased risk of idiopathic pulmonary fibrosis (IPF) (OR: 1.051*10 2 , 95% CI 4.354–2.56*10 3 , P = 0.004). However, no significant associations were observed between the 20 dietary factors and obstructive sleep apnea (OSA). In addition, multivariate MR analyses showed that the above results were unchanged in smoking and nonsmoking populations, while the effect of dried fruit intake on asthma was significantly attenuated after corrective education. The results of the mediator variable analysis indicated that BMI could serve as a mediator of the above results. This study found that dried fruits slowed the progression of COPD and asthma, while pork promoted IPF. However, no effect of dietary factors on OSA was found. Meanwhile, we showed that the above results were unchanged in smoking and non-smoking populations. In contrast, education could influence the role of diet on asthma, and BMI could be used as a mediating variable to influence the above results.
Common bile duct (CBD) exploration and T-tube drainage are the main surgical methods for the removal of bile duct stones (BDSs), which can now be completed by laparoscopy. However, the feasibility and safety of primary closure of the CBD (PCCBD) in laparoscopic CBD exploration (LCBDE) without biliary drainage are still uncertain. From January 1, 2021, to June 30, 2022, patients who were diagnosed with BDSs and underwent LCBDE and primary closure of the CBD without biliary drainage in our hospital were included. The clinical and prognostic data of the patients were retrospectively analyzed to determine the feasibility and safety of PCCBD in LCBDE without biliary drainage. Forty-nine patients successfully underwent PCCBD in LCBDE without biliary drainage. The operation time was 158.8 ± 50.3 (90–315,150) minutes, the bile duct suture time was 17.6 ± 4.46 (10–26, 18) minutes, the intraoperative blood loss volume was 70.4 ± 52.6 (5–200, 80) ml, the hospitalization cost was 28,141.2 ± 7011.3 (15,005.45–52,959.34, 26,815.14) CNY Yuan, the hospitalization time was 13.22 ± 5.16 (8–32, 12) days, and the postoperative hospitalization time was 7.31 ± 1.94 (3–15, 7) days. There were 3 cases of postoperative bile leakage (3/49, 6.12%), all of them healed by nonsurgical treatment. During the follow-up of 17.2 ± 11.01 (10–26, 17) months, no residual BDSs, biliary stricture or other complications classified as Clavien-Dindo grade I or higher occurred. For some selected patients who meet certain criteria, PCCBD in LCBDE without biliary drainage is feasible and safe and is more conducive to the rapid postoperative recovery of patients.

BACKGROUND:Mirizzi syndrome (MS) remains a challenging biliary disease, and its low rate of preoperative diagnosis should be resolved. Moreover, technological advances have not resulted in decisive improvements in the surgical treatment of MS. Complex bile duct lesions due to MS make surgery difficult, especially when the laparoscopic approach is adopted. The safety and long-term effect of MS treatment need to be guaranteed in terms of preoperative diagnosis and surgical strategy.AIM:To analyze preoperative diagnostic methods and the safety, effectiveness, prognosis and related factors of surgical strategies for different types of MS.METHODS:The clinical data of MS patients who received surgical treatment from January 1, 2010 to December 31, 2020 were retrospectively reviewed. Patients with malignancies, choledochojejunal fistula, lack of data and lost to follow-up were excluded. According to preoperative imaging examination records and documented intraoperative findings, the clinical types of MS were determined using the Csendes classification. The safety, effectiveness and long-term prognosis of surgical treatment in different types of MS, and their interactions with the clinical characteristics of patients were summarized.RESULTS:Sixty-six patients with MS were included (34 males and 32 females). Magnetic resonance imaging/magnetic resonance cholangiopancreatography (MRI/MRCP) showed specific imaging features of MS in 58 cases (87.9%), which was superior to ultrasound scan (USS) in the diagnosis of MS and more sensitive to subtle biliary lesions than USS. The overall laparoscopic surgery completion rate was 53.03% (35/66), where the completion rates of MS type I, II and III were 69.05% (29/42), 42.86% (6/14) and zero (0/10), respectively. Thirty-one patients (46.97%) underwent laparotomy or conversion to laparotomy including 11 cases of iatrogenic bile duct injury which occurred in type I patients, and 25 of these patients underwent bile duct exploration, repair and T-tube drainage. In addition, 25 patients underwent intraoperative choledochoscopy and T-tube cholangiography. Overall, 21 cases (31.8%) were repaired by simple suturing, and 14 cases (21.2%) were repaired using the remaining gallbladder wall patch in the subtotal cholecystectomy. The ascendant of the Csendes classification types led to an increase in surgical complexity reflected by increased operation time, bleeding volume and cost. Gender, acute abdominal pain and measurable stone size had no effect on Csendes type of MS or final surgical approach. Age had no effect on the classification of MS, but it influenced the final surgical approach, hospital stay and cost. A total of 66 patients obtained a relatively high preoperative diagnostic rate and underwent surgery safely without serious complications, and no mortality was observed during the follow-up period of 36.5 ± 26.5 mo (range 13-76, median 22 mo).CONCLUSION:MRI/MRCP can improve the preoperative diagnosis of MS. The Csendes classification can reflect the difficulty of treatment. The surgical strategies including laparoscopic surgery for MS should be formulated based on full evaluation and selection.
This retrospective study was conducted to examine the development and current status of pediatric liver transplantation (LT) in western China. Clinical, demographic, morbidity, and mortality data were collected to analyze. It included 260 consecutive pediatric LTs performed at three centers in western China between January 2000 and May 2019. Kaplan-Meier graft survival rates at 1, 3, 5, and 10 years were 82.1%, 77.2%, 76.6%, and 76.6%, respectively; corresponding patient survival rates were 84.7%, 80.7%, 80.0%, and 80.0%, respectively. More patients underwent living donor liver transplantation (LDLT; n = 188 (73.4%)) than deceased-donor liver transplantation (DDLT; n = 68 (26.6%)). Survival was better after LDLT (91.5%, 86.6%, and 80.6% at 1, 3, and 5 years, respectively) than after DDLT (80.9%, 72.4%, and 63.9%, respectively;P < .05). Biliary atresia was the leading LT indication (n = 141 (55.1%)), followed by metabolic disease (n = 36 (14.1%)), which was associated with the best recipient survival (88.5% at 5 years). The transplant era and graft-to-recipient body weight ratio (GRWR) also significantly predicted overall survival. Survival rates at 5 years were worst in 2000-2005 (54.5%) and best for GRWRs of 0.8%-4% (80.4%). The development of pediatric LT in western China began slowly, but the quantity and quality of pediatric LT has progressed in recent years. This procedure is now a promising and reliable treatment for children with end-stage liver disease in western China.
Liver transplantation can lead to post-traumatic stress disorder (PTSD) in recipients, but the risk factors associated with PTSD in living donors are unknown. To investigate this progression in pediatric living donors, a cross-sectional investigation was carried out. All participants completed 2 questionnaires: a PTSD self-rating scale (PTSD-SS) and a validated Chinese version of the Medical Outcomes Study Short Form-36 (SF-36). Clinical and demographic data were collected from medical records and self-report questionnaires. Univariate analysis was conducted to identify statistical differences. The prevalence of full PTSD (all symptom clusters) and partial PTSD (2 out of 3 symptom clusters) was 12.1% and 31.1%, respectively. Those with an educational status of elementary school ( P = .001), who were donors to their children ( P = .008), who were in the first 6 months after transplant ( P < .001), or were involved in transplants where the recipients had severe complications ( P = .02) were more likely to have higher PTSD-SS scores than other groups. The non-PTSD group had a higher health-related quality-of-life score compared with the full and partial PTSD groups in the domains of physical function, role-physical, bodily pain, general health, vitality, social functioning, role-emotional, and mental health. In addition, the occurrence of PTSD was related to a poorer quality of life. The occurrence of PTSD was common in living donors after pediatric liver transplantation. Those with a lower educational status, who were donors to their children, were in the first 6 months after transplant, or were involved in transplants where the recipients had severe complications were most likely to experience PTSD. Post-traumatic stress symptom severity was significantly associated with a poorer quality of life after transplant.

ObjectiveTo summarize the operative experiences and postoperative complications of pediatric liver transplantation (LT).MethodsClinical data of 88 child patients undergoing LT in West China Hospital, Sichuan University between January 2000 and October 2015 were retrospectively analyzed. Among the patients, 38 were males and 50 were females, with the age ranging from 3 months to 17 years and 7 months old and the median of 2 years and 3 months old. Seventy-seven cases underwent living donor LT and 11 underwent cadaver LT. Thirty-nine cases underwent left lobe transplantation and 49 underwent left lateral lobe transplantation. The main immunosuppressive regimen after operation was adrenocortical hormone + tacrolimus (FK506) or cyclosporin. And heparin was used after operation for anticoagulation. The informed consents of all patients and their families were obtained and the local ethical committee approval was received. The intraoperative conditions and postoperative complications of the patients were observed.ResultsThe average operation time was (7.5±2.4) h, the median intraoperative blood loss was 475(100-2 000) ml, the transfusion of red blood cells was 1.8(0-6.5) U, the warm ischemia time was 2.5(1.0-10.0) min, the cold ischemia time was 188(110-590) min and the inferior vena cava occlusion time was 75(35-170) min. Forty-nine cases developed early complications after operation, and the incidence of vascular complications was 11%(10/88), including 4 cases of hepatic artery thrombosis, 5 of portal vein thrombosis and 1 of hepatic vein stenosis. Sixteen cases developed late complications, and the incidence of biliary complications was 12% (11/88), including 9 cases of cholangitis, 1 of bile leakage and 1 of bile duct stricture. The 1-, 3-year survival rate after LT was respectively 81% and 75%.Conclusions The success rate and postoperative survival rate of pediatric LT have increased signiifcantly in recent years. However, the incidence of postoperative vascular and biliary complications are still high. Thus, the operation procedures should be kept improving, and the immunosuppressant and anticoagulant therapy should be individually adjusted in order to obtain better efifcacy.
OBJECTIVE To determine the changing patterns of 4 liver fibrosis markers pre and post splenectomy (combined with pericardial devascularization [PCDV]) and to examine the short-term effects of splenectomy on liver fibrosis. METHODS Four liver fibrosis markers of 39 liver cirrhosis patients were examined pre, immediately post, 2 days post, and 1 week post (15 cases) splenectomy (combined with PCDV). RESULTS The laminin (LN) level decreased immediately post surgery compared with the preoperative LN level (P < 0.05). The type IV collagen level decreased immediately post surgery compared with that pre surgery (P < 0.05), it significantly increased (P < 0.05) 2 days post surgery and significantly decreased 1 week post surgery (P < 0.05). Hyaluronic acid and the procollagen III N-terminal peptide levels increased significantly 2 days post surgery compared with that pre and immediately post surgery, they significantly decreased 1 week post surgery compared to 2 days post surgery (P < 0.05). CONCLUSIONS In the short-term, the 4 liver fibrosis markers and the FibroScans post splenectomy showed characteristic changes, splenectomy may transiently initiate the degradation process of liver fibrosis.
To investigate the levels of hepatitis B virus total DNA (HBV DNA) and covalently closed circular (ccc) DNA in liver transplant recipients who received hepatitis B vaccination, including responders and non-responders, following liver transplantation due to hepatitis B-related diseases and to investigate the efficacy of hepatitis B immune reconstitution against HBV reinfection. Twenty responders and 34 non-responders were enrolled in the present study. The levels of HBV total DNA and ccc DNA in peripheral blood mononuclear cells (PBMCs) and the liver and plasma were detected by real-time polymerase chain reaction (PCR). Fifty-three blood samples and 38 liver allograft tissues were acquired. For the responders, the mean serum titer for anti-HBs (antibodies against hepatitis B surface antigen) was 289 (46.64-1000) IU/ml. Also for the responders, HBV total DNA was detected in PBMCs for one recipient and in the liver for another recipient, but ccc DNA was not detected in either of those 2 recipients. For the non-responders, HBV total DNA was detected in PBMCS for 2 recipients, neither of whom had ccc DNA. Also for the non-responders, HBV total DNA was detected in the livers of 3 recipients, 2 of whom also had ccc DNA. All responders had discontinued hepatitis B immunoglobulin (HBIG), and 13 responders had discontinued antiviral agents. One responder experienced HBV recurrence during the follow-up period. For the majority of liver transplant recipients, no HBV total DNA or ccc DNA was detected in the blood or liver. The lack of HBV total DNA and ccc DNA both in PBMCs and the liver in liver transplant recipients who received hepatitis B vaccination to prevent HBV reinfection should be a prerequisite for the withdrawal of HBIG and/or antiviral agents.
We present a female patient with preterm labor, severe viral hepatitis B of acute phase, hepatic encephalopathy stage III and coma. After delivery, the illness was exacerbated and the patient presented with clinical signs of vital organ dysfunctions such as acute respiratory distress syndrome, cerebral edema and hypoxemia that needed mechanical ventilation. Emergency liver transplantation was recommended after multidisciplinary panel consultations. The donor, her mother, consented to donate her right liver. Auxiliary partial orthotopic living donor liver transplantion (APOLDLT) was performed. After operation, the patient was on triple medication of tacrolimus plus mofetil mycophenolate and prednisone for immunosuppression. The combination of anti-hepatitis B virus (HBV) immunoglobulin and entecavir was initiated for anti-HBV therapy. Both the patient and the donor recovered well without any complications. The patient was followed up regularly. Her liver function, clinical signs and symptoms improved significantly. Until now, the recipient has been living for more than 78 mo free of any complications. The APOLDLT is a life-saving modality for rescuing patients with high-risk acute liver failure following HBV infection without available donor and hence is recommended under standardized antiviral therapy coverage as stated above.
OBJECTIVE:To evaluate the influence of sirolimus on the long-term survival of patients after orthotopic liver transplantation (OLT) for hepatocellular carcinoma (HCC).METHODS:Clinic data of 165 consecutive patients who underwent OLT for HCC from February 2005 to March 2012 was analyzed retrospectively. Among them, 94 patients were treated with a sirolimus-based immunosuppressive protocol after OLT, while the other 71 patients with a FK506-based protocol. Postoperative survival time, survival, disease-free survival (DFS) and tumor recurrence rates between the two groups were compared.RESULTS:The 2 groups were comparable in all clinicopathologic parameters. The sirolimus-based group had higher patient survival rates than the control group at 1-year (87% vs. 97%, P = 0.03), 2-year (80% vs. 88%), 3-year (76% vs. 85%) and 5-year (63% vs. 75%). The 1-year, 2-year, 3-year and 5-year recurrence rates were 12% vs. 3%, 17% vs. 9%, 21% vs. 9% (P = 0.04) and 31% vs. 16% (P = 0.03). Early and mid-HCC (I - II stage) of 131 cases (control group 61 cases, sirolimus-based group of 70 patients). The 1-year, 2-year, 3-year and 5-year survival rates were 90% vs. 97% , 80% vs. 90%, 78% vs. 86% and 65% vs. 82% (P = 0.04) and recurrence rates were 10% vs. 3%, 16% vs. 8%, 18% vs. 8% and 29% vs. 11% (P = 0.01).CONCLUSION:The sirolimus-based immunosuppressive protocol reduce long-term postoperative recurrence rate and improve the survival rate of patients after OLT for HCC significantly (especially early-mid HCC).

OBJECTIVE:To investigate the pathogenesis of ischemic-type biliary lesions (ITBLs) in post-liver transplant patients and the possible therapeutic mechanisms of sirolimus.METHODS:The clinic data of 32 post-liver transplant patients with ITBLs from May 2004 to December 2010 was analyzed. There were including 25 male and 7 female patients with a median age of 46 years (ranging from 19 to 61 years). Patients were divided into those who received sirolimus (sirolimus group) and those who did not (control group). The expression of IL-2, FoxP3, and IL-10 in the portal area, liver function indexes, and bile duct injury score were assessed pre-ITBL, when ITBLs were identified, and after 6 months of sirolimus treatment.RESULTS:Compared with pre-ITBL optical density (OD) values, there was a significantly increase in IL-2 OD(0.138 ± 0.050 in control group and 0.141 ± 0.052 in sirolimus group), but not FoxP3 and IL-10 OD in both groups at the time ITBLs were diagnosed. After 6 months of treatment, the IL-2, FoxP3, and IL-10 OD values in the control group were not different from those when ITBLs were diagnosed. There was a significant reduction in post-therapy IL-2 OD(0.107 ± 0.043, t = 2.087, P = 0.044), and a significant elevation in FoxP3(0.213 ± 0.039) and IL-10 OD(0.187 ± 0.048) in sirolimus group as compared with those when ITBLs were diagnosed(t = -3.822 and -4.350, both P < 0.01). There was a significant increase in serum levels of ALT, AST, total bilirubin, γ-glutamyl transpeptidase and ALP at the time ITBLs were diagnosed compared with pre-ITBL levels in both groups. After 6 months of treatment, the above indexes had not changed in the control group, but significantly improved in the sirolimus group, and the bile duct injury score in the sirolimus group had significantly decreased(4.4 ± 2.4, Z = -2.568, P = 0.010). The 1-year and 3-year graft survival rates in the control group were 6/13 and 5/13, respectively, and 17/19 and 13/19, respectively, in the sirolimus group (χ(2) = 7.166, P = 0.007; χ(2) = 5.398, P = 0.020, respectively).CONCLUSIONS:Sirolimus can downregulate IL-2 expression and upregulate FoxP3 and IL-10 expression, thereby stimulating FoxP3+ Treg cells, suppressing immunopathological damage, and promoting epithelial repair in bile ducts.
Objective To investigate the indication,clinical outcomes and prognosis of liver retransplantation.Method The clinical data of 612 patients who underwent liver transplantation (LT)from Apr.2004 to Apr.2013 in our center were retrospectively reviewed and analyzed.Results There were 16 cases of liver retransplantation.The rate of liver retransplantation was 2.6% (16/612).The interval of primary transplantation and retransplantation was (16.2 ± 18.3)months (10 days~64 months,median 9.5 months).The cumulative death rate after retransplantation was 50% (8/16) and the perioperative mortality was 18.8% (3/16).An interval of beyond 6 months between the two transplantations was helpful in reducing the perioperative mortality of liver retransplantation.The survival time of the second liver graft was (37.4±34.3)months (3 days~94 months,me dian 39.5 months),the recipients' survival time (53.6±33.9)months (10 days~94 months,median 57 months) and the 5 years survival 48.3%.Conclusions Liver retransplantation is a reasonable,necessary and feasible treatment for patients who suffered from severe complications after primary liver transplantation.Liver retransplantation carried out 6 months after primary liver transplantation had a lower perioperative mortality.
Objective To learn the clinical outcomes of hepatic artery bypass reconstruction of liver transplantation(LT) using allogenic iliac artery on special occasions.Methods The clinical data of 427 patients who received LT from 2004 to 2010 in our liver transplantation center were reviewed retrospectively and the methods and clinical outcomes of hepatic artery bypass reconstruction of LT using allogenic iliac artery were analyzed.Results Hepatic artery bypass reconstruction were successfully performed 13 times in 12 cases by using allogenic iliac artery;11 times were allogenic iliac artery-recipient's abdominal aorta bypass,1 time was allogenic iliac artery-recipient's splenetic artery bypass,1 time was allogenic iliac artery-recipient's left common iliac artery bypass;4 times of hepatic artery bypass reconstruction were performed because of the second LT,9 times of the reconstruction were performed because of useless of recipients' hepatic artery(including one living donor LT,LDLT).Time consumption of hepatic artery bypass construction was ranged from 90 to 120 minutes.The grafts survival time was(511.8±573.9) days(range from 2 to 1 577 days,median 270 days),the recipients survival time was(554.5±606.1) days(range from 2 to 1 577days,median time 317 days).There were no complications related to hepatic artery bypass reconstruction in the follow-up period.Conclusion Hepatic artery bypass reconstruction of LT using allogenic iliac artery on special occasions is a safe and effective method,but the preexisting comorbidities and poor situations of recipient may lead to poor survival after LT.

To evaluate the role of host IL28B (interleukin 28B; interferon lambda 3) single nucleotide polymorphisms (SNPs) in predicting hepatitis B virus (HBV)-related hepatocellular carcinoma (HCC) susceptibility, three SNPs in the IL28B gene (rs12979860C/T, rs8099917G/T and rs12980275G/A) were examined in 330 subjects (including 154 HBV-related HCC patients, 86 non-HCC patients with chronic hepatitis B (CHB), 43 HBV self-limited infections and 47 healthy controls). Notably, the frequency of CC homozygosity was 91.5% in healthy controls and 72.9% in CHB, the difference being statistically significant (χ 2 = 6.40, P = 0.01). The statistically difference was seen between healthy controls (91.5%) and HCC (74.7%) (χ 2 = 6.05, P = 0.01). However, this significant finding was not seen between HBV self-limited and healthy controls. Carriers of the minor T allele in rs12979860 had a higher risk of HCC compared with non-carriers (χ 2 = 4.44, P = 0.04). Haplotype analyses revealed significant association between haplotype C–T–A and healthy controls, but not with the HCC group (96.6 vs. 82.0%, χ 2 = 6.08, P = 0.01). Analyses of genotype combination and gene–gene interaction showed that there was a positive interaction between rs12979860 and rs12980275, with an OR rate of 11.79 (likelihood test, P = 0.04). Our results suggest that the IL28B rs12979860 C/T polymorphism might affect susceptibility to the chronic HBV infection and progression of HCC. Of note, the T allele and non-CC genotypes have strong predictive effect of increasing susceptibility of chronic HBV infection and HCC.
